Transaction 3f3dde159c433858cdb4865503e61224577e2d76d9bf4dbbf98b55bcb13f40f8
1 Input
1 Output
-
3f3dde159c433858cdb4865503e61224577e2d76d9bf4dbbf98b55bcb13f40f8:0
- value
- 31498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b64591f2755a00a8f70280479a37b20b6828aefc OP_EQUAL
- address
- 3JJnFGmEyChcvkY3ec2BPVwhGrDZHg5Bia